What this Trial Is About

The purpose of this study is to evaluate the safety, tolerability, and identify potentially effective dose(s) of TYRA-300 in children with achondroplasia with open growth plates.

Eligibility Criteria

Eligible

You may qualify if you...

  • Aged 3 to 10 years old (inclusive) at the time of consent
  • Informed consent provided by parent(s) or legal guardian(s); participants able to provide written assent if applicable
  • Molecular diagnosis of achondroplasia (FGFR3 G380R)
  • Radiographically confirmed open growth plates at screening
  • Able to stand and walk independently
  • Able to take oral medication
  • Sentinel Safety Cohort only: aged 5 to 10 years old (inclusive)
  • Cohort 1 only: aged 3 to 10 years old and naive to prior growth accelerating therapy
  • Cohort 2 only: aged 3 to 10 years old and have received prior growth accelerating therapy
Not Eligible

You will not qualify if you...

  • Any concurrent disease or condition interfering with study participation or safety evaluations
  • Uncontrolled or untreated condition affecting pediatric growth
  • Diagnosis of endocrine condition altering calcium/phosphate balance
  • Prior limb lengthening surgery or plans to have surgery during the study
  • Use of strong inhibitors or inducers of cytochrome P450 3A4
  • History or current corneal, retinal disorder, or keratopathy
  • Presence of guided growth hardware/8 plates or planned orthopedic surgeries
